Technical Specifications Breakdown

Key parameters for the 140CHS41010 are listed below for quick reference:

Feature Specification
Manufacturer Schneider Electric
Product Type Hot Standby Kit
Product Line Modicon Quantum
Part Number 140CHS41010
Included CPUs 2 x 140CPU11302 Quantum CPUs
Included Remote I/O Processors 2 x 140CRP93101
Included Backplanes 2 x 140XBP00600
Included Power Supplies 2 x 140CPS11100
Included Hot Standby Processors 2 x 140CHS11000
Fiber Optic Cable 3 meters (Hot Standby Cable)
Operating Temperature 0 to 40 degrees Celsius
Storage Temperature 0 to 50 degrees Celsius
Maximum Operating Humidity 80% RH, non-condensing
Maximum Storage Humidity 80% RH, non-condensing

Installation & Setup Guidance

When installing the 140CHS41010, ensure the backplanes (140XBP00600) are securely mounted in a clean, dry enclosure. Connect the two 140CPU11302 CPUs to the backplanes, then install the 140CRP93101 remote I/O processors. Use the S908 terminator kit to terminate the network properly. The fiber optic hot standby cable should be routed away from high-voltage lines to avoid interference. Always follow the provided installation manual for step-by-step wiring.

Maintenance & Reliability

To maintain reliability, operate the kit within the specified temperature range of 0 to 40 degrees Celsius. The storage temperature should remain between 0 and 50 degrees Celsius. Keep humidity levels below 80% RH, non-condensing, to prevent moisture damage. Periodically inspect the fiber optic cable for physical damage and ensure all connectors are clean. Redundant power supplies (140CPS11100) should be tested individually to confirm failover capability.

Compatibility & Integration

The 140CHS41010 is designed for the Modicon Quantum series. It integrates seamlessly with the included 140CPU11302 CPUs and 140CRP93101 processors. The S908 terminator kit ensures reliable network communication. For system expansion, additional Quantum I/O modules can be added to the backplanes. The hot standby processors (140CHS11000) handle automatic switchover without external intervention.

Troubleshooting & Common Issues

If the system fails to synchronize, check the fiber optic cable connection and ensure both CPUs are powered. Verify that the S908 terminator kit is installed correctly.
